Buffering , always buffering.
If it could just make it through one show without always buffering. And it always seems to buffer at a point you want to hear. It doesn’t matter if it’s live or a replay it’s always the same. It will just cut out. It also doesn’t wig I’m sitting 3 feet from my router or out walking and it’ll do the same. I do have to say that their website site does the same so it may be something internally.

Lots of Overhead
Hugh’s news commentary is strong and I especially appreciate his discussions on judicial and legal issues. His extensive background in law and politics adds depth. HOWEVER, the podcast contains endless overhead: Hugh’s tiresome promotions of anything Ohio; Hugh’s inane abuses of Duane Patterson (who does a great job filling in on occasion); or the never ending rotation of Hugh’s charity du jour. FURTHERMORE, the mechanics of Salem’s broadcast stink. There are constant short but unexplained broadcast gaps, and commercials frequently begin and overlap news content. Makes me sad to write this. Hugh has a good program but it desperately needs improvements and a better broadcast partner.
